ABSTRACT:
A method is set forth to detect, monitor, predetermine, and record a patient's skin sensitivity to electrical stimulation to determine an individual patient's threshold sensitivity to such stimulation. A first application of the invention utilizes a plurality of operators, wherein a first operator manually increases electrical current to an associated patient directed to the patient through an electrode, while the second operator records and charts the response of the aforenoted patient. A further version of the invention utilizes a single operator, wherein a tape recorder to effect recording or response of a patient relative to a stimulating electrical current directed to the patient through an amplified circuit is utilized. A further version of the invention utilizes an automatic step generator to direct current to the patient, wherein the patient utilizes an on/off switch to effect cessations of current subsequent to a threshold of skin sensitivity being attained.
